If you are looking for a fun day of driving. Check out www.proautosports.com . They have road races once a month at Firebird. The Kart group has around 38 karts. Mostly shifters and some TAGs mixed in for fun. They run 4 20 min sessions. 2 practice 1 qualifying and a main. They run all three tracks, check the schedule. The main track uses the drag strip and run off with speeds in excess of 100 mph with a draft. The west track is the best for karts. The east has the best sweepers. Check it out it is 90 min from Tucson. If you bring your bike you can add a 30 mile loop to Maricopa and back between the first two heats :o
